Back to what we do best
After a summer of mostly minnow fishing brush, Tommy and I returned to our roots for some pretty good one pole jigging of shallow wood structure, and grass. The bite wasn't on fire, but it was decent. Some quality fish were in the mix, which made the trips all the better. Rooty Tooty 309 jigs were the baits of choice, with light colors being the best choice, as I was whooped in the afternoon after taking an early lead using a darker colored jig and refusing to change until it was to late to make any kind of come back. If you are wondering, yes, Tommy and I compete against each other every time we are on the water together. We find that it makes us fish harder, and allows us some good fun poking fun with each other.
